首页
/ Django-Redisboard 技术文档

Django-Redisboard 技术文档

2024-12-26 21:22:48作者:魏献源Searcher

1. 安装指南

Django-Redisboard 是一个使用 Django 开发的 Redis 监控和检查的即插应用。以下是安装步骤:

  • 使用 pip 从 PyPI 安装 Django-Redisboard:

    pip install django-redisboard
    
  • redisboard 添加到 INSTALLED_APPS 设置中:

    INSTALLED_APPS += ("redisboard",)
    
  • 运行以下命令进行数据库迁移:

    manage.py migrate
    
  • 之后,您可以在 Django 管理界面中添加 Redis 服务器,并在更改列表中查看统计数据。

  • 如果您使用 django.contrib.staticfiles,请运行以下命令来收集静态文件:

    manage.py collectstatic
    

    如果不使用 django.contrib.staticfiles,您需要手动将 site-packages/redisboard/static/redisboard 目录链接到您的媒体根目录下的 redisboard

2. 项目的使用说明

Django-Redisboard 提供了以下功能:

  • 在管理界面的更改列表中显示服务器统计信息。
  • 在检查视图中提供键的摘要。
  • 对列表和有序集合的值进行分页检查。

要快速运行 Redisboard,可以使用以下命令:

redisboard

如果您不希望在 0.0.0.0:8000 上运行,可以通过以下方式指定 IP 和端口:

redisboard ip:port

如果需要设置密码(可能需要先删除 ~/.redisboard),可以使用以下命令:

redisboard --password=foobar

3. 项目 API 使用文档

Django-Redisboard 的 API 使用文档可以在其官方文档页面找到,但请注意,当前版本可能不支持完整的 API 文档。有关更多详细信息,请访问:

https://django-redisboard.readthedocs.org/en/latest/

4. 项目安装方式

Django-Redisboard 的安装方式如下:

  • 使用 pip 从 PyPI 安装:

    pip install django-redisboard
    
  • 配置 Django 项目,将 redisboard 添加到 INSTALLED_APPS

  • 执行数据库迁移。

  • 收集静态文件(如果使用 django.contrib.staticfiles)。

确保在安装和配置过程中遵循上述步骤,以确保 Django-Redisboard 正常运行。

登录后查看全文
热门项目推荐